概括
一个新的基于神经网络的模型预测控制 (NN-MPC) 改进了双引擎驱动的跟踪无人驾驶汽车 (TUV) 的轨迹跟踪. 这种数据驱动的方法通过预测车辆动态来提高准确性,在模拟和实地测试中表现优于传统方法.

背景情况:
- 轨迹跟踪对于无人驾驶车辆导航至关重要.
- 现有的控制模型显著影响车辆性能.
- 双引擎驱动的轨道无人驾驶车辆 (TUV) 由于合动力学而存在独特的控制挑战.
研究的目的:
- 为了提高双引擎驱动的TUV的轨迹跟踪精度.
- 开发一个数据驱动的模型预测控制 (MPC) 方案.
- 调查神经网络在MPC中用于TUV的应用.
主要方法:
- 开发了一个长短期内存 (LSTM) 网络用于TUV动态建模.
- 在LSTM模型培训和验证中利用多体动力学.
- 设计了一个基于神经网络的MPC (NN-MPC) 使用LSTM模型在一个回退的地平线框架内.
- 计算出最佳的电机扭矩用于轨迹跟踪.
主要成果:
- 与基于物理模型的MPC相比,拟议的NN-MPC证明了优越的轨迹跟踪.
- 在中速时,侧向误差减少了12.1%,方向误差减少了7.9%.
- 降低了80%的RMS横向误差和14.0%的高速方向误差.
- 实地实验证实了NN-MPC计划的实际可行性.
结论:
- 数据驱动的NN-MPC方法显著提高了 TUV 的轨迹跟踪精度.
- 对于预测性控制,LSTM网络有效地模拟复杂的TUV动态.
- 提出的方法为TUV控制提供了可行和有效的解决方案,性能优于传统策略.

Control systems are foundational elements in automation and engineering. They are broadly categorized into open-loop and closed-loop systems. These classifications hinge on the presence or absence of feedback mechanisms, significantly influencing the system's performance, complexity, and application.

A motor unit consists of two main components: a single efferent motor neuron (i.e., a neuron that carries impulses away from the central nervous system) and all of the muscle fibers it innervates. The motor neuron may innervate multiple muscle fibers, which are single cells, but only one motor neuron innervates a single muscle fiber.
